In a newly released paper, researchers tested GPT‑5 & Gemini 2.5 Pro on questions from the International Olympiad on Astronomy and Astrophysics (IOAA) and we got: Gold-medal level. As in: they beat most humans.

IOAA exams from 2022–2025 are PhD-level, space-nerd tests. In the theoretical exams, GPT‑5 scored:

  • 93.0% (2022)

  • 89.6% (2023)

  • 86.8% (2025)

Gemini 2.5 Pro took the lead in 2024 with 83.0%. In the data-analysis section, GPT‑5 outperformed all models again with 88.5%, even higher than its theoretical score.

Both GPT‑5 and Gemini outperformed gold-medal thresholds. In multiple years, GPT‑5 even outperformed the best human participants.

Others (like Claude Sonnet 4) fell short. But all of them also made human-like mistakes.

You probably missed it but OpenAI just released a major internal study showing that GPT‑5 is 30% less politically biased than previous models.

OpenAI tested GPT‑5 on 500 spicy prompts across 100 topics into GPT‑5, GPT‑4, and GPT‑4o. They graded responses using 5 bias metrics, ranging from neutrality to how often the model mirrored emotionally charged language.

→ GPT‑5 came out on top (it’s OpenAI’s paper though 🙄). Yet even in GPT‑5, bias showed up in 3 main ways:

  1. Stating opinions as if they’re facts, like the model itself had a political view

  2. Only offering one perspective, not showing both sides of an issue

  3. Echoing emotional framing, when a user asked something angry, the model matched the tone

Is bias even a real-world issue? Not really. According to their own logs, fewer than 0.01% of real ChatGPT conversations showed measurable political bias.
